What Is The Best Way To Store Strawberries In The Refrigerator. Unless you plan to use the strawberries right away, it's best to store them in your refrigerator to preserve freshness. To get the most life out of your fresh strawberries: Where is the best place to store strawberries? The best place in the refrigerator to store your strawberries is the crisper drawer, as it does the best job of controlling the humidity levels. For optimal storage, strawberries do best stored in the front of the refrigerator, which tends to be a bit warmer, or in the crisper. How long will strawberries last in. Keep them whole, keep them dry, keep them spaced out (if possible), keep them in the fridge, and keep them covered/in high. Strawberries last the longest when left whole and unhulled (green tops intact). Either store in the container you purchased the berries, or transfer dry berries to a shallow storage with a paper towel.
